> On Wed, 2026-07-15 at 01:14 +0400, Mohamed Ahmed wrote:
> > On the GSP firmware, nouveau reports nothing about the GPU. The GSP
> > owns
> > the sensors, so the legacy nvkm therm/clk/volt hwmon paths never run,
> > and
> > monitoring tools have no data to read.
> >
> > GSP on later firmware does publish all of it through a stable
> > interface.
> > It maintains a shared-memory region called "RM User Shared Data"
> > (RUSD),
> > which the firmware fills with all the relevant sensor readings like
> > power,
> > temperatures, clocks, and many others. Consuming it needs only two
> > internal subdevice controls: INIT_USER_SHARED_DATA to register the
> > buffer,
> > and SET_DATA_POLL to tell the GSP which data groups to poll and how
> > often.
> >
> > This series makes nouveau a RUSD client and exposes the data through
> > two
> > main surfaces:
> >
> > - hwmon, for the values that map onto standard channels: GPU and
> > memory
> > temperature, GPU/board/VRAM power, power cap.
> >
> > - sysfs, under /sys/class/drm/cardN/device/rusd/, for everything
> > hwmon
> > has no channel type for: clocks, utilisation, pstate, throttle
> > reason,
> > ECC counters, PCIe error counters, and everything exposed to
> > hwmon as
> > well. One value per file according to sysfs convention.
> >
> > Polling is demand-driven. GSP polls a group only while a client is
> > reading
> > it, and a group idles off after 10s after the last read. Polling
> > costs
> > power, so nothing is polled unless someone is looking. A section that
> > has
> > not been polled yet, or that the board does not support, reads -
> > ENODATA.
> >
> > The sysfs interface is documented in
> > Documentation/ABI/testing/sysfs-driver-nouveau.

> > While the original scope was RUSD support only, monitoring tools
> > needed
> > two extra additions to complete the picture:
> >
> > - VRAM size and usage on sysfs (patch 5): since this series adds a
> > sysfs
> > interface for nouveau, it's better to expose VRAM metrics there
> > rather
> > than force monitoring apps to pull in libdrm for the GETPARAM
> > memory
> > ioctls.
> >
> > - fdinfo (patch 6): nouveau implemented none at all, and monitoring
> > apps
> > could not show per-process GPU and memory usage. It now reports
> > per-client memory and per-engine busy time, accounted from the
> > DRM
> > scheduler that the EXEC/VM_BIND path already uses.
> >
> > Limitations, caveats, and additional considerations or questions:
> >
> > - RUSD needs r570 or newer GSP firmware; r535 does not have the
> > needed
> > controls. Pre-GSP and r535 behavior is identical to what it was:
> > the
> > rusd/ group is not created, and hwmon keeps its current behavior.
> >
> > - This is all read-only telemetry. Clock, voltage, or power control
> > is
> > through other interfaces out of scope of this series.
> >
> > - The sysfs interface exposed here should be stable and valid for
> > nova
> > as well. RUSD is stable and only grows more fields with newer GSP
> > firmware (e.g., fan telemetry gets added in r580), so it is
> > possible
> > to keep the same interface as we use newer firmware or as we move
> > to
> > nova and any potential considerations should be ironed out before
> > this
> > gets merged and the interface gets frozen.
> >
> > - amdgpu offers a single binary blob with all the telemetry
> > embedded in
> > addition to the sysfs sensor files. This series currently only
> > exposes
> > sensor files, but it is possible to add a similar binary for a
> > v2.
> > This mainly offers a more efficient way to read the telemetry as
> > clients would read only a few files instead of reading all of
> > them.
> >
> > - The last two patches don't depend on RUSD and work on every GPU.
> > But
> > they are here because they complete the sensor telemetry story. I
> > am
> > happy to split them into their own series if that is preferred.
